'Sailor Fred refers to this post as his ‘Life & Time With His Buddy Gill”. It was the late 1980’s when Sailor Fred first met Gill Montie. They met for the first time while Gill Montie, Sailor Fred, Mr. Tramp and Charlie Bond were tattooing at Tat-2 Tony’s place in Daytona during Bike Week.
The next few times Sailor Fred crossed paths with Gill was during various Tattoo Conventions and Bike Weeks. Gill would come up to Schenectady New York along with various artists and friends of theirs like Mr. Tramp, Randy Adams, Wondo or Charlie Bond. (for those of you who don’t know Wando, he owned Sailor Jerry’s shop in Honolulu HI for many years) Sailor Fred would meet everyone down in Daytona. Again, all good times … There was a time in the early 1990's when Gill came to Rochester, NY as a guest artist in Sailor Fred’s Golden Needle Tattoo Studio and ended up stayed for a month or two. Eventually he sent for his family. After the family hung out for a week, both families drove down to Orlando together. Together, as in 4 adults and 4 kids in one car drove all the way from New York to Florida. The last few times Sailor Fred saw Gill Montie was down in Macon, GA just before Bike Week. Sailor Fred would be a guest artist at Howie the Hand's shop while Gill and Zeek Owens were guest artists at Lit’l Rat’s shop. Being friends, they would all get together for dinners.
